Rudolf Constantin Suggest updates

Rudolf Jean Constantinidis.

Born Paris.

German baritone.

Rudolf Constantin was born in Paris of a Greek father and Swiss mother.  He studied in Zürich,  and had engagements in Berne,  Graz,  Bremen,  and Cologne,  before joining Frankfurt Municipal Opera in 1968.

He also made guest appearances in Berlin,  Munich,  Stuttgart,  and Vienna.

His large repertoire included major roles by Mozart (Don Giovanni);  Berlioz (Mephistopheles Damnation of Faust);  Wagner (Telramund);  Verdi (Rigoletto);  Busoni (Doktor Faust);  Berg (Dr Schön Lulu);  Prokofiev (Ruprecht Fiery Angel).

His first appearance in Britain was with the Frankfurt Opera at the Edinburgh Festival in 1970.  His London debut was with the Royal Opera in 1973 (Mandryka Arabella).
